INTAKE SESSION | 70 Minutes / $235
This is the first appointment we will schedule and it’s the time when we explore what brings you to counseling. I’ll ask you to complete a questionnaire prior to our first meeting. When we meet I’ll follow up with more specific questions, including more about what brings you to counseling and what you hope to achieve. We will set goals together and talk about how we will track your growth. This session is somewhat structured because it is important for me to get as complete a picture as I can before we begin our work together. We will cover the crucial topic of confidentiality and the limits of confidentiality that govern our relationship and your personal information.
INDIVIDUAL | 45 Minutes / $150
In individual sessions we will be focused on you and your relationships. The work we do together will be designed to help you resolve inner issues, conflicts, overwhelming feelings, old patterns, et cetera. Progress in individual therapy will affect your relationships and you.
COUPLES | 45 Minutes / $150
In couples work, typically both partners are present. The relationship dynamic becomes center stage and we work actively in the session with communication and perception. Having a partner’s perspective and support can be incredibly helpful when doing personal work.
Confidentiality
All of our communication becomes part of our clinical record, which is accessible to you upon request. My files are kept electronically. My electronic systems meet the highest security recommendations defined by HIPAA.
I will keep confidential anything you say as part of our counseling relationship, with the following exceptions: (a) you direct me in writing to disclose information to someone else, (b) it is determined you are a danger to yourself or others (including child or elder abuse), or (c) I am ordered by a court to disclose information.
